Nutritional Benefits of Milk for Adults
Despite the controversy, milk remains a potent source of essential nutrients. A single cup of milk provides a rich profile of vitamins and minerals, including calcium, protein, potassium, and vitamin B12.
- Bone Health: Milk contains calcium, phosphorus, and sometimes fortified vitamin D, a powerful combination for maintaining bone mineral density. However, the link between high milk consumption and reduced fracture risk in adults is not consistently supported by research. Other factors, like weight-bearing exercise, are also critical for bone strength.
- Protein Source: With approximately 8 grams of high-quality protein per cup, milk can be beneficial for muscle repair and growth, especially for older adults and athletes. It contains all nine essential amino acids needed by the body.
- Disease Risk: Studies have presented mixed findings on milk's impact on disease risk. Some reviews suggest that moderate dairy consumption may be associated with a reduced risk of certain conditions, including cardiovascular disease, type 2 diabetes, and colorectal cancer. Conversely, other research points to potential associations with an increased risk of prostate cancer.
Concerns and Controversies Surrounding Milk
It is crucial to acknowledge that milk consumption is not universally beneficial and can pose issues for certain individuals.
- Lactose Intolerance: A significant portion of the global population, an estimated 65%, experiences lactose malabsorption after infancy, leading to uncomfortable symptoms like bloating, gas, and diarrhea. In these cases, drinking traditional dairy milk is counterproductive to health.
- Saturated Fat Content: Whole milk contains saturated fat, and excessive intake can increase LDL cholesterol, raising the risk of heart disease. For this reason, many health professionals recommend low-fat or fat-free dairy options.
- Hormonal Content: The presence of hormones, particularly in non-organic milk, has raised concerns about potential links to certain cancers, though the evidence is inconsistent. Organically sourced milk and fermented dairy products may mitigate some of these concerns.
Comparison of Dairy vs. Plant-Based Milks
To illustrate the nutritional trade-offs involved in choosing different milk types, here is a comparison based on typical unsweetened varieties.
| Feature | Cow's Milk (Low-fat) | Almond Milk (Unsweetened) | Soy Milk (Unsweetened) | Oat Milk (Unsweetened) | 
|---|---|---|---|---|
| Calories (per cup) | ~103 kcal | ~30-40 kcal | ~80-100 kcal | ~90-120 kcal | 
| Protein (per cup) | ~8 g | ~1 g | ~7-9 g | ~3 g | 
| Calcium | High, easily absorbed | Lower, often fortified | Often fortified | Often fortified | 
| Key Nutrients | B12, Phosphorus, Potassium | Vitamin E, Magnesium | Isoflavones, B Vitamins | Fiber, B Vitamins | 
| Saturated Fat | Low to moderate | Very low | Very low | Very low | 
Alternatives to Milk for Nutrient Intake
For adults who cannot or choose not to drink milk, a diverse range of alternatives exists to ensure proper nutrient intake. The Dietary Guidelines for Americans acknowledge fortified soy beverages as a viable dairy alternative.
- Calcium: Leafy greens like kale and broccoli, fortified orange juice, tofu, and sardines are excellent sources of calcium.
- Vitamin D: Sunlight exposure, fatty fish (like salmon), and eggs are good sources. Many non-dairy milk alternatives are also fortified with Vitamin D.
- Protein: Legumes, lentils, nuts, seeds, and fortified soy milk can provide ample high-quality protein.
- Overall Nutrient Balance: It is important to focus on overall dietary diversity rather than relying on a single food group for all nutritional needs. By incorporating a variety of fruits, vegetables, grains, and protein sources, adults can maintain excellent health without milk.
